Using PayPal in Ireland for ATOM Purchases

When using PayPal in Ireland to buy ATOM, several factors come into play. Typically, PayPal deposit limits can range, but it's crucial to check with your exchange for specific limits. The settlement time for PayPal transactions is generally quick, often instant, which is beneficial for buyers looking to capitalize on market movements. However, buyers should be aware of the EUR considerations, as exchange rates may apply if the exchange does not natively support EUR, potentially impacting the overall cost of the purchase.

A common gotcha for Irish buyers using PayPal is ensuring that their PayPal account is fully verified and linked to their bank account or credit card to avoid any transaction limits or additional fees. It's also important to note that while PayPal offers a level of buyer protection, cryptocurrency transactions are typically not reversible, so it's vital to ensure you're sending funds to a reputable exchange.

Step-by-Step Guide to Buying ATOM with PayPal

To buy ATOM with PayPal, follow these steps: First, choose a reputable cryptocurrency exchange that supports both ATOM and PayPal as a payment method, such as Crypto.com. Next, create an account on the exchange, going through the necessary Know Your Customer (KYC) verification process, which typically involves providing identification and proof of address. After verification, deposit EUR into your exchange account using PayPal, taking note of any deposit fees and limits. Finally, navigate to the ATOM trading page and place your buy order.

It's worth noting that the KYC process is a standard procedure for most exchanges to comply with regulatory requirements and ensure the security of their platform. This process may vary slightly depending on your country of residence and the exchange's specific requirements.
